About Up-island Regional

Up-island Regional is a Vineyard Haven, Massachusetts school district serving 2 schools. The district educates 398 students with a student-teacher ratio of 7.4:1. The district invests $36,951 per student annually.

With an average rating of 8.1/10, Up-island Regional is among the strongest-performing districts in the state.

The highest-rated school in the district is Chilmark Elementary, which has a composite score of 9.1/10.

In standardized testing, Up-island Regional students show an average math proficiency of 50.2% and ELA proficiency of 54.8%.

The district includes 2 elementary schools .
